PLC控制器COM技术解析与应用

PLC控制器是一种通用工业自动控制装置,以微处理器为基础,综合了计算机技术、半导体技术、数字技术和网络通信技术发展起来。它具有体积小、功能强、程序设计简单、灵活通用、维护方便等一系列的优点,在现代工业自动化中得到了广泛应用。COM技术是PLC控制器中的一种通讯协议,它是串行通讯协议的一种,也是最常用的一种。COM技术可以实现PLC之间的数据交换和控制,也可以实现PLC与上位机之间的数据交换和控制。

随着科技的不断发展,PLC(可编程逻辑控制器)已经成为工业自动化领域中一种非常重要的控制设备,而PLC控制器的通信方式有很多种,其中最为常见的就是通过RS-232串口进行数据传输,随着工业自动化设备的复杂性和智能化需求的不断提高,传统的RS-232串口通信已经不能满足现代工业生产的需求,以太网技术的广泛应用为PLC控制器提供了一种更为先进的通信方式,即通过PLC控制器的COM接口进行网络通信,本文将对PLC控制器COM技术进行详细解析,并探讨其在工业自动化领域的应用。

PLC控制器COM技术概述

PLC控制器的COM(通讯口)是一种物理接口,用于连接计算机或其他设备与PLC控制器进行数据交换,COM接口通常具有多个,包括RS-232串口、RS-485串口、以太网口等,不同类型的COM接口具有不同的通信速率、传输距离和抗干扰能力等特点,用户可以根据实际需求选择合适的COM接口。

PLC控制器COM技术原理

1、RS-232串口通信

RS-232是一种串行通信协议,采用半双工工作模式,可以实现点对点的短距离通信,在PLC控制器与上位机之间,通常采用RS-232串口进行数据传输,由于RS-232串口具有较低的通信速率(9600bps)、较短的传输距离(15米)和易受到电磁干扰的影响等特点,因此在一些对通信速率和抗干扰性能要求较高的场合,如工业自动化领域,通常需要使用更先进的通信方式,如以太网。

PLC控制器COM技术解析与应用

2、RS-485串口通信

RS-485是一种差分传输模式的串行通信协议,可以实现多点、双向、半双工通信,RS-485串口具有较高的通信速率(1Mbps)、较长的传输距离(1200米)和较好的抗干扰性能等特点,因此在工业自动化领域中,RS-485串口已经成为一种非常流行的通信方式,在PLC控制器与上位机之间,可以通过RS-485总线实现数据传输,为了实现多台PLC控制器之间的通信,还需要使用RS-485转换器将单根RS-485信号转换为多路信号,从而实现主从式或星型式的通信结构。

3、以太网通信

以太网是一种基于CSMA/CD协议的局域网技术,具有高速率、大容量、低延迟等特点,在工业自动化领域中,以太网技术已经成为PLC控制器最常用的通信方式之一,以太网通信可以实现多个PLC控制器之间的互联互通,同时也方便了上位机与PLC控制器之间的数据交换,在以太网通信中,PLC控制器通常需要配备一张交换机或路由器,以实现多台设备的接入和数据传输,为了保证数据的安全性和稳定性,还需要对以太网进行一定的配置和管理。

PLC控制器COM技术应用

1、工业自动化控制系统

在工业自动化控制系统中,PLC控制器通过RS-232或RS-485串口与各种传感器、执行器、智能仪表等设备进行数据交换,从而实现对生产过程的监控和控制,随着以太网技术的普及和发展,越来越多的PLC控制器开始采用以太网通信方式,实现了设备之间的互联互通,提高了系统的智能化水平。

2、远程监控与维护系统

为了方便对工业自动化设备的远程监控和维护,许多企业采用了基于互联网的远程监控系统,在这种系统中,PLC控制器通过以太网连接到远程服务器,上位机通过Internet与PLC控制器进行数据交换,实现了对设备的实时监控和故障诊断,通过WEB页面或手机APP等方式,用户还可以实时查看设备的状态信息,进行参数设置和报警处理等操作。

3、智能制造与工业4.0

随着智能制造和工业4.0概念的提出,工业自动化领域正面临着新的挑战和机遇,在这个过程中,以太网技术发挥着越来越重要的作用,通过将PLC控制器与其他设备、上位机、云端系统等进行无缝连接,实现设备之间的协同工作和数据共享,从而提高生产效率、降低生产成本、提升产品质量和服务水平,在工业机器人领域,通过以太网实现机器人与上位机的实时通信,可以大大提高机器人的编程效率和运行稳定性;在物流管理系统中,通过以太网实现各个环节的数据采集和传输,可以实现对物流过程的实时监控和优化调度。

随着科技的发展和工业自动化需求的不断提高,PLC控制器的通信方式也在不断升级和完善,从最初的RS-232串口通信到现在的以太网通信,PLC控制器的通信速度、传输距离和抗干扰能力都得到了显著提升,特别是以太网技术的应用,使得PLC控制器可以实现设备之间的互联互通,为智能制造和工业4.0等领域的发展提供了有力支持,在未来的发展过程中,我们有理由相信PLC控制器的通信方式还将不断创新和完善,为工业自动化带来更多的便利和价值。


在自动化技术中,PLC(可编程逻辑控制器)是一种重要的设备,用于控制工业过程,COM(通信)是PLC与其他设备或系统之间传递信息的方式,本文将从硬件接口和软件编程两个方面介绍PLC控制器COM。

硬件接口

PLC控制器COM的硬件接口主要包括串口、以太网口和USB口等,这些接口用于连接PLC与其他设备,如计算机、传感器、执行器等。

PLC控制器COM技术解析与应用

1、串口

串口是PLC控制器COM中最常见的接口之一,它通常用于连接计算机或调试设备,以便对PLC进行编程、调试和监控,串口的连接需要使用串口电缆,将PLC的TXD和RXD引脚与计算机的相应引脚连接起来。

2、以太网口

以太网口是PLC控制器COM中另一种常见的接口,它用于连接PLC与以太网网络,从而实现与其他设备或系统的通信,以太网口的连接需要使用以太网电缆,将PLC的以太网口与路由器的相应端口连接起来。

3、USB口

USB口是PLC控制器COM中相对较少的接口,它通常用于连接计算机或调试设备,以便对PLC进行编程、调试和监控,USB口的连接需要使用USB电缆,将PLC的USB口与计算机的相应端口连接起来。

软件编程

PLC控制器COM的软件编程主要涉及编写控制逻辑和通信协议,控制逻辑是指根据输入信号和预设条件,对输出信号进行控制的过程,通信协议是指PLC与其他设备或系统之间传递信息的规范。

1、编写控制逻辑

编写控制逻辑是PLC控制器COM软件编程的核心内容,控制逻辑通常使用编程语言(如Ladder Logic、Function Block Diagram等)进行编写,在编写控制逻辑时,需要考虑输入信号的状态、预设条件以及输出信号的控制要求等因素。

2、编写通信协议

编写通信协议是PLC控制器COM软件编程的另一重要内容,通信协议通常包括数据格式、传输方式、接收方式等规范,在编写通信协议时,需要考虑不同设备或系统之间的兼容性、数据传输的可靠性以及接收数据的准确性等因素。

应用案例

以某化工厂为例,该厂需要对生产过程中的温度、压力、流量等参数进行实时监控和控制,通过安装传感器和执行器,可以实现对这些参数的实时监测和控制,在这个过程中,PLC控制器COM扮演着核心角色,负责接收传感器的数据,并根据预设的控制逻辑对执行器进行控制,PLC控制器COM还需要与其他设备或系统进行通信,以确保生产过程的顺利进行。

本文介绍了PLC控制器COM的硬件接口和软件编程相关知识,在实际应用中,需要根据具体的需求和场景选择合适的接口和编写相应的控制逻辑和通信协议,未来随着技术的不断发展,PLC控制器COM将在更多领域得到应用和发展。